Liz has been a board-certified psychiatric nurse practitioner in Ohio for 14 years. She earned her undergraduate degree in Nursing from the College of Mount Saint Vincent and completed her Masters in Nursing at Kent State University in 2011. Liz went on to earn her Doctor of Nursing Practice at Ursuline College, focusing her work on connections between childhood trauma and substance use disorders in women.
Liz integrates evidence-based practice with a holistic, patient-centered approach that considers the different systems of which patients are a part. With expertise in both medication management and psychotherapy, she works collaboratively with patients to pursue their goals. Her clinical practice encompasses a wide range of psychiatric conditions, including mood and anxiety disorders, thought disorders, ADHD, trauma-related disorders, and addictions.
Naomi House, MSN, RN, PMH-BC received her undergraduate degree from Kent State University in 2006 and her graduate degree from Northern Kentucky University in 2024 with a Psych-Mental Health Nurse Practitioner concentration. Naomi has worked as a mental health nurse in several settings, including inpatient adult forensics and emergency/crisis triage. She has served as an Emergency Services Panelist for Crisis Intervention Team (CIT) training. She received the DAISY Award for Extraordinary Nurses in December 2016 and May 2022. She has been a NAMI (National Alliance on Mental Illness) Summit County board member since April 2021. As of February 2022, Naomi is ANCC board-certified in Psychiatric-Mental Health Nursing.
